How Long is the Healing Time for Sinus Surgery in Lower Hutt?

Sinus surgery, medically known as endoscopic sinus surgery, is a procedure commonly performed to alleviate chronic sinusitis and other sinus-related issues. In Lower Hutt, as in many other regions, this surgery is conducted to improve the quality of life for patients suffering from persistent sinus problems. Understanding the healing process is crucial for patients planning to undergo this procedure. This article delves into various aspects of the healing time following sinus surgery in Lower Hutt.

How long is the healing time for Sinus Surgery in Lower Hutt

Initial Recovery Period

Immediately after the surgery, patients are typically monitored in a recovery area until they are stable enough to return home. The initial recovery period usually lasts for about 1-2 weeks. During this time, patients may experience discomfort such as swelling, nasal discharge, and minor bleeding. It is essential to follow the post-operative instructions provided by the surgeon, which may include nasal irrigation and the use of prescribed medications to manage pain and prevent infection.

Nasal Care and Hygiene

Proper nasal care is crucial during the healing process. Patients are advised to avoid blowing their noses forcefully for at least a week after surgery. Instead, gentle nose blowing or using a tissue to dab away any discharge is recommended. Nasal irrigation with saline solution can help keep the nasal passages clean and reduce the risk of infection. Patients should also avoid strenuous activities that could increase blood pressure and cause bleeding.

Activity Restrictions

For the first few weeks after sinus surgery, patients are generally advised to limit their physical activities. This includes avoiding heavy lifting, bending over, and engaging in rigorous exercise. These restrictions help prevent complications such as bleeding and ensure that the healing process proceeds smoothly. As the healing progresses, patients can gradually resume their normal activities, but it is important to listen to the body and avoid overexertion.

Follow-Up Appointments

Regular follow-up appointments with the surgeon are essential to monitor the healing process and address any concerns. These appointments typically occur at intervals of 1-2 weeks initially, then gradually spaced out as the healing progresses. During these visits, the surgeon may perform examinations to ensure that the sinuses are healing properly and that there are no signs of infection or other complications.

Symptom Management

Managing symptoms such as pain, congestion, and swelling is an important part of the healing process. Over-the-counter pain relievers can be used to manage discomfort, but it is important to follow the surgeon's recommendations regarding medication. Some patients may also experience changes in their sense of smell or taste during the healing period, which typically resolves as the sinuses heal.

FAQ

Q: How long will I be in the hospital after sinus surgery?

A: Most patients are able to go home the same day after undergoing sinus surgery. However, some complex cases may require a short hospital stay for observation.

Q: When can I return to work after sinus surgery?

A: The timeline for returning to work varies depending on the individual's job requirements and the extent of the surgery. Generally, most patients can return to work within 1-2 weeks, but it is important to follow the surgeon's specific recommendations.

Q: Are there any foods I should avoid during the healing process?

A: It is generally recommended to avoid spicy or acidic foods that could irritate the nasal passages. A balanced diet rich in vitamins and nutrients can support the healing process.

Q: How long will it take for my sense of smell and taste to return to normal?

A: Most patients notice an improvement in their sense of smell and taste within a few weeks to months after surgery. However, this can vary depending on individual healing rates and the severity of the sinus issues prior to surgery.

Understanding the healing process and following the surgeon's guidelines are key to a successful recovery from sinus surgery in Lower Hutt. By managing symptoms, adhering to activity restrictions, and attending follow-up appointments, patients can ensure a smooth and effective healing journey.
